登录
首页 >  文章 >  php教程

PHP模板引擎下载:smartyblade文件获取教程

时间:2025-11-25 17:44:36 259浏览 收藏

想要为你的PHP项目选择合适的模板引擎吗?本文为你提供详尽的Smarty和Blade模板引擎下载及安装指南。首选推荐使用Composer,通过`composer require smarty/smarty`快速安装Smarty,或使用`composer require illuminate/view`引入独立的Blade组件。如果无法使用Composer,也可选择手动从官网或GitHub下载,但需注意自动加载和版本兼容性。文章还提供了详细的配置与初始化示例,助你轻松设置模板和编译目录,快速上手Smarty和Blade。无论你是大型项目还是小型项目,都能找到适合你的下载方式,让模板引擎助你高效开发!

推荐使用Composer安装PHP模板引擎,如Smarty可通过composer require smarty/smarty安装;2. Blade可借助illuminate/view组件独立使用;3. 无法使用Composer时可手动从官网或GitHub下载并集成;4. 安装后需配置模板与编译目录,初始化后即可渲染页面。

如何下载php模板引擎文件_下载smartyblade等模板引擎文件方法

下载 PHP 模板引擎文件,比如 Smarty、Blade(通常用于 Laravel)等,主要通过官方渠道或包管理工具获取。下面介绍几种常见模板引擎的下载和安装方法,适用于不同使用习惯和项目需求。

使用 Composer 安装模板引擎

Composer 是 PHP 的依赖管理工具,推荐用于现代 PHP 项目中安装模板引擎。

  • Smarty:在项目根目录打开终端,运行命令 composer require smarty/smarty,Composer 会自动下载并配置 Smarty。
  • Blade(通过组件):Blade 是 Laravel 的一部分,但也可以独立使用。可使用 composer require illuminate/view 来引入 Laravel 的视图组件,包含 Blade 引擎。
  • 安装完成后,Composer 会创建 vendor/ 目录并自动加载类文件,按文档初始化即可使用。

从官网或 GitHub 手动下载

如果无法使用 Composer,可以手动下载模板引擎文件。

  • Smarty:访问 smarty.net,点击“Download”获取最新稳定版压缩包,解压后将文件放入项目目录。
  • Blade:由于 Blade 属于 Laravel 框架的一部分,不单独发布独立包。但可以在 GitHub 上搜索开源的独立 Blade 实现(如 phplucidframe/thor-view),或从 Laravel 源码中提取相关组件。
  • 手动集成时需注意自动加载问题,建议配合 require_once 或自行实现类映射。

配置与初始化示例

下载后需进行基本配置才能使用。

  • Smarty 示例:创建实例,设置模板目录和编译目录。
$smarty = new Smarty();
$smarty->setTemplateDir('templates/');
$smarty->setCompileDir('templates_c/');
$smarty->display('index.tpl');
  • Blade(illuminate/view):需设置文件系统和视图解析器,绑定路径后渲染模板。
  • 基本上就这些。选择合适的方式下载模板引擎,优先推荐使用 Composer 管理依赖,更便于升级和维护。手动下载适合学习或小型项目,注意版本兼容性和安全性。

    终于介绍完啦!小伙伴们,这篇关于《PHP模板引擎下载:smartyblade文件获取教程》的介绍应该让你收获多多了吧!欢迎大家收藏或分享给更多需要学习的朋友吧~golang学习网公众号也会发布文章相关知识,快来关注吧!

    相关阅读
    更多>
    最新阅读
    更多>
    课程推荐
    更多>